Corporate Volunteers
Jack & Jill Center provides many opportunities for the Fort Lauderdale business community to provide hands-on support to our children and families. By joining our Corporate Partners Program, your organization will help support the Jack & Jill Center. There are a variety of opportunities for Corporate Partner Volunteers to get involved with Jack & Jill Center and support the community we serve, including:
- Organizing food and clothing drives
- Creating a service project at the Center
- Participating in our Holiday Family Adoption Program
- Reading to our students at Family Story Night

Individual Volunteers
We welcome individuals who wish to work with the children and families of Jack & Jill Center! Volunteers may tutor students, become classroom helpers, organize our food and clothing pantry: The J&J Boutique, or assist in our school kitchen. Additional Information
- Upon entering the Jack & Jill Center, all volunteers must present a valid form of identification in order to complete a Silver Shield background screening
- All individual volunteers must pass two VECHS background screenings to satisfy licensing requirements of both Early Childhood Education and The Department of Education
- Students must be in the 9th grader or older in order to volunteer at Jack & Jill Center
- Student Volunteers who would like to request a volunteer verification letter or need our staff to complete an official school form, please make this request at least two weeks prior to your deadline
